This review is from: One is a Snail, Ten is a Crab (Paperback)
I have had so many Maths professionals recommend this book and I finally tracked it down. An awesome story (you can read it to a class or to your child as a cute story) or a fantastic introduction to a numeracy session. Students could write their own versions of the book. You could focus on ways to make 10, 20 or 100. Can be extended to suit any number. A great way to demonstrate number patterns, skip counting or addition concepts. Apart from that a great picture story book!

This review is from: One Is a Snail, Ten Is a Crab: A Counting by Feet Book (Paperback)
My 4yr old borrowed this from the library and I was so impressed we had to have our own copy. Most 1-10 counting books involve counting the same type of objects. This doesn't so it broadens the child's concept of counting. It also goes past 10, which a lot of books don't, introducing children to the concept of multiplication. Even my 8yr old enjoyed the book because of this.
